Title :
Helical antennas with nonuniform helix diameter

Abstract :
On this paper the helical antenna is considered with different helix diameters, uniform, linear, exponential and logarithmic diameter variations are considered. In each case, the radiation fields in the principal planes, the gains, axial ratio and current distributions are obtained. Also the input impedance is calculated as the frequency varies around the design values for each case. In all cases the pitch is taken constant. The numerical evaluations indicate that the exponential helix gives better performance
